Letter: Christ left out of Christmas concert by Mathis at Hilton
Wednesday, Dec. 31, 1997 | 9:25 a.m.
I was not happy with this omission. I was looking forward to an uplifting musical evening with inspiring Christmas classics, and there wasn't one with Jesus Christ. I'm sure that Johnny Mathis knows "The First Noel," "Silent Night," "Joy to the World," "O Holy Night" or others that present the true theme of Christmas.
I believe that calling this a Christmas concert was misleading, and it should have been billed as a winter singsong with Mathis. The Hilton cleverly left Christ out of Christmas with the Mathis show, and I think that this was very unfair to those who left homes and hotel rooms for this program.
Whether a person is a Jew or Christian, an atheist or an agnostic, Christmas remains the celebration of the nativity of Jesus Christ. There is no getting around that. Some make it a secular winter holiday, but they shouldn't call it Christmas. Remember that Jesus is the reason for the season, and we should keep Christ in Christmas. The Hilton Hotel and Johnny Mathis didn't.
Father John B. McShane, pastor, Holy Family Church
